The Allure of Ancient Egyptian Mythology in Slot Games

The appeal of Egyptian-themed slots resonates on multiple levels. First, the imagery—featuring depictions of gods like Osiris, Isis, and Horus—evokes a sense of mystery and divine authority. Second, the narratives embedded within these games often draw from the mythos of the afterlife, divine judgment, and legendary treasures, which inherently captivate players seeking adventure and discovery.

From a design perspective, recreating the grandeur of temples, scrolls, and hieroglyphs provides an aesthetic richness that deepens player immersion. Design Principles Rooted in Authentic Symbolism

1. Iconography and Visual Language

Symbols such as the Eye of Horus, scarabs, and ankh are not mere decorative elements but carry deep spiritual meaning. For example, the Ancient Egyptian lore slot demonstrates how these symbols can be integrated into game reels to evoke protection, rebirth, and eternal life.

2. Narrative and Thematic Depth

Successful Egyptian-themed slots often incorporate narratives based on mythological stories—such as the journey of Osiris or the voyage of Ra—adding layers of meaning. This approach not only enhances aesthetic engagement but also educates players about the rich myths behind the visuals.

3. Cultural Sensitivity and Educational Value

Game developers increasingly aim for an approach that honours authentic traditions while making the experience accessible. Reverse engineering myths into gameplay mechanics—like rewards symbolising divine favour—can promote understanding without diluting cultural significance.
